Jede Zeile in der SYSUSERTYPE-Systemansicht enthält eine Beschreibung eines benutzerdefinierten Datentyps. Die darunterliegende Systemtabelle für diese Ansicht ist ISYSUSERTYPE.
Spaltenname | Datentyp | Beschreibung |
---|---|---|
type_id | SMALLINT | Eine eindeutige Kennung für den benutzerdefinierten Datentyp |
creator | UNSIGNED INT | Die Benutzernummer des Eigentümers des Datentyps |
domain_id | SMALLINT | Der Datentyp, auf dem dieser benutzerdefinierte Datentyp basiert, angezeigt durch eine Datentypnummer, die in der SYSDOMAIN-Systemansicht aufgelistet ist |
nulls | CHAR(1) | Gibt an, ob der benutzerdefinierte Datentyp Nullwerte zulässt. Mögliche Werte sind Y, N oder U. Der Wert U gibt an, dass die Nullwertfähigkeit nicht angegeben ist. |
width | BIGINT | Die Länge einer Zeichenfolgen-Spalte, die Genauigkeit einer nummerischen Spalte oder die Anzahl von Byte zum Speichern eines anderen Datentyps |
scale | SMALLINT | Die Anzahl der Stellen nach dem Dezimalzeichen für Spalten mit nummerischem Datentyp und Null für alle anderen Datentypen |
type_name | CHAR(128) | Der Name für den Datentyp |
default | LONG VARCHAR | Der Standardwert für den Datentyp |
check | LONG VARCHAR | Die CHECK-Bedingung für den Datentyp |
base_type_str | VARCHAR(32767) | Die zugehörige Typzeichenfolge, die den physischen Typ des Benutzertyps darstellt. |
![]() |
Kommentieren Sie diese Seite in DocCommentXchange.
|
Copyright © 2010, iAnywhere Solutions, Inc. - SQL Anywhere 12.0.0 |